The work of a writer who finds poetry in daily human experiences, as in this sidewalk cafe chat from Travelling on Credit: "Sheldon says, A lot of chicks in velvet / dresses won't talk to you if you look like/ a creep, and goes on to the ethics / of fountain pens. His eyes swim as the wine ticks / in his head. The sun nods on a hill like / a hand, and we move on to espresso." This Generous Selection from Daniel Halpern's seven previous volumes represents more than two decades of work. Finding a poetry in the dailiness of human experience, Halpern reaches into the least-known corners of the heart, with an ambition to transmute the occasions of life - friendship, loss, isolation, love, and death - into the melody of consciousness.
